blueFROG’s take on Etienne Mbappe
Etienne Mbappe is a virtuoso bass player and fantastic singer playing some ultra cool funky groovy African music. This gem played with the biggest names like Ray Charles, Carlos Santana and now John McLaughlin...

He and his band Su La Take had a series of successful concerts across India two years ago, and they're now back with the same energy for our great pleasure.

All about Etienne Mbappe

Just like several other outstanding bass players, Etienne Mbappe comes from Cameroon. His technique and rhythmic sense are amazing and he has created a great musical genre of his own, transcending the frontiers between African music and other styles such as jazz, fusion, pop and even classical music. Best known for his years with the Zawinul Syndicate, Etienne has a long track record behind him, where the years with Salif Keita and with the French National Jazz Orchestra (ONJ) under the direction of Antoine Hervé are especially worth mentioning.

Etienne recorded with Ray Charles on his very last album, toured with Steps Ahead, played with Carlos Santana, and he joined John McLaughlin’s quartet in 2010. He has demonstrated for three decades now, that he is definitely much more than just one of the world’s greatest bass players. His first solo album “Misiya” revealed a singer with a smooth and deep voice, as well as a great talent for arrangements. His second album “Su la Take” followed in Spring 2008.
